The Standard Measurement. In the United States, a standard cup holds 8 ounces or 240 milliliters of liquid. When it comes to milk, this is equivalent to approximately 245 grams. However, it's important to note that the density of milk can vary slightly based on factors such as fat content and temperature, so the exact weight may differ slightly.

How To Convert Cups To Grams. You need to know that there is no such thing as general conversion rate from cups to grams. It depends on the actual ingredient you want to measure. As a rule of thumb, 1 US cup is 240 grams of water; 1 UK cup is 250 grams of water. This applies to most liquids used in the kitchen, e.g. milk, buttermilk.

grams = cups × 236.5882 × density Thus, the weight in grams is equal to the volume in cups multiplied by 236.5882 times the density (in g/mL) of the ingredient, substance, or material. For example, here's how to convert 5 cups to grams for an ingredient with a density of 0.7 g/mL. grams = 5 c × 236.5882 × 0.7 g/mL = 828.0588 g
